About

Daniele Cantarella is a scholar working on Orthodontics, Oral Surgery and Complementary and Manual Therapy. According to data from OpenAlex, Daniele Cantarella has authored 15 papers receiving a total of 338 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 13 papers in Orthodontics, 7 papers in Oral Surgery and 5 papers in Complementary and Manual Therapy. Recurrent topics in Daniele Cantarella's work include Orthodontics and Dentofacial Orthopedics (13 papers), Temporomandibular Joint Disorders (5 papers) and Dental Implant Techniques and Outcomes (5 papers). Daniele Cantarella is often cited by papers focused on Orthodontics and Dentofacial Orthopedics (13 papers), Temporomandibular Joint Disorders (5 papers) and Dental Implant Techniques and Outcomes (5 papers). Daniele Cantarella collaborates with scholars based in Italy, United States and Japan. Daniele Cantarella's co-authors include Won Moon, Ramon Dominguez-Mompell, Hsin Chuan Pan, Sanjay M. Mallya, Islam Elkenawy, Joseph E. Miller, Massimo Del Fabbro, Gianpaolo Savio, Gaetano Isola and Antonino Lo Giudice and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, American Journal of Orthodontics and Dentofacial Orthopedics and Applied Sciences.
